Understanding International Car Shipping

International car shipping involves transporting a vehicle from one country to another. This process requires careful planning and coordination with a reliable car shipping company. The two primary methods of overseas auto transport are container shipping and roll-on/roll-off (RoRo) services. Each method has its advantages, depending on your specific needs and budget.

Shipping Process and Options

The shipping process typically involves several key steps:

  1. Obtaining a shipping quote: Contact multiple shipping companies to compare costs and services.
  2. Vehicle inspection: Ensure your car is in good condition and document its state before shipping.
  3. Loading and securing: Depending on the method chosen, your car will be loaded into a container or driven onto a RoRo vessel.
  4. Transit: The time it takes to reach the destination port depends on factors such as distance and weather conditions.
  5. Customs clearance and delivery: The logistics provider will handle customs formalities and deliver your car to the specified location.

Container Shipping vs. Roll-on/Roll-off

Container shipping involves placing your vehicle inside a secure container, which offers protection from the elements and theft. This method is ideal for high-value cars or when additional items need to be shipped with the vehicle. Roll-on/roll-off services, on the other hand, involve driving the vehicle directly onto and off the shipping vessel. RoRo is typically more cost-effective but offers less protection.

Factors Affecting Shipping Costs

The cost of shipping a car overseas can vary based on several factors, including:

  • Destination port: The location and accessibility of the port can impact costs.
  • Transit times: Faster shipping options may incur higher fees.
  • Vehicle size and weight: Larger or heavier vehicles may require additional fees.
  • Import regulations: Some countries have specific requirements that can affect the overall cost.

Preparing for Overseas Auto Transport

Proper preparation is crucial to ensure a smooth shipping experience:

  • Research import regulations: Familiarize yourself with the destination country’s laws regarding vehicle imports.
  • Choose a reliable logistics provider: A reputable car shipping company will help you navigate the complexities of international transport.
  • Arrange marine insurance: Protect your investment by securing adequate coverage.
  • Prepare export documentation: Work with your logistics provider to complete all necessary paperwork accurately.
  • Inspect and document your vehicle: Take photos and notes of the car’s condition before shipping.
